Ryan Reynolds has officially proven he's as much of a hero in real life as he is on the big screen. 

The star of the upcoming Marvel movie Deadpool recently took to Facebook to ease the suffering of one unsuspecting super fan after a particularly painful wisdom teeth removal surgery. 

In a video shot by the fan's mother and later posted to Reynolds' Facebook timeline, Mariah Boyle wakes up under the impression that Deadpool's time in theaters has come and gone. Needless to say, this girl is completely heartbroken that she won't be able to see Reynolds in all his spandex glory and we don't necessarily blame her. 

"Deadpool, I didn't see Deadpool," she inconsolably sobs in the video below.

Thankfully for Mariah, Reynolds was quick to offer a heartfelt response and tickets to the movie's premiere in New York City. 

"Mariah Boyle, am I the only one who thinks the tooth fairy is a giant f--king stalker?" Blake Lively's hubby wrote alongside a gauze-filled selfie . "I mean seriously, who leaves two tickets to the Deadpool premiere under your pillow? And by the way, Rita, your breakfast casserole looks divine! Please bring some to New York."

And just like that, Mariah and one lucky companion were on a plane to the Big Apple.
